Two arrested after Key Bank robbery

COLONIE, N.Y. -- Colonie police have arrested two people in connection with a robbery at the Key Bank at Corporate Woods.


Police said a woman entered the bank Tuesday and told a teller that she was robbing the bank. She threatened the use of a gun, although no weapon was displayed.


The teller handed over money from the cash drawer and the woman ran from the bank. A witness saw her get into a waiting vehicle driven by a male subject.


Christi Fraser, 35, and Charles Slade, 37, both of Saratoga Springs, are charged with first-degree robbery and third-degree grand larceny.


Fraser and Slade were arraigned and sent to the Albany County Correctional Facility without bail.
